How to Treat ADD in Adults: A Comprehensive Guide
Attention Deficit Disorder (ADD), more commonly recognized in its more comprehensive spectrum as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), can substantially affect grownups in different aspects of life, including work, relationships, and self-esteem. While frequently associated with kids, ADD often persists into the adult years, resulting in challenges that require reliable techniques for management. This blog explores treatments available for ADD in adults, consisting of behavioral treatments, medication alternatives, way of life modifications, and self-help strategies.
Comprehending ADD in Adults
Before delving into treatment options, it is necessary to understand how ADD manifests in grownups. Signs typically include:
Difficulty focusing and sustaining attentionDisorganization and problems focusing on jobsLapse of memory in everyday activitiesImpulsivity and difficulty waiting their turnRestlessness or difficulty relaxing
These signs can interrupt personal and professional life, making early medical diagnosis and treatment essential.
Treatment Options for ADD in Adults1. Medication
Medications are often the very first line of treatment for adults with ADD. They mainly fall into two classifications: stimulants and non-stimulants.
Medication TypeExamplesHow To Treat ADD In Adults They WorkTypical Side EffectsStimulantsMethylphenidate (Ritalin, Concerta), Amphetamines (Adderall, Vyvanse)Increase dopamine and norepinephrine in the brainInsomnia, reduced cravings, anxietyNon-StimulantsAtomoxetine (Strattera), Guanfacine (Intuniv)Modulate neurotransmitters in a different wayTiredness, stomach upset, state of mind swings2. Behavior modification
Behavioral interventions can provide grownups with useful skills to handle ADD signs. Strategies include:
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): Focuses on changing unfavorable idea patterns and habits connected with ADD.Training: Working with a coach who focuses on ADD can help in setting objectives, arranging tasks, and keeping inspiration.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ques: Practices that promote present-moment awareness can decrease stress and anxiety and enhance focus.3. Way of life Changes
Lifestyle adjustments can significantly improve ADD symptoms. Consider the following:
Lifestyle ChangeDescriptionRoutine ExerciseParticipating in physical activity can assist improve concentration and mood.Well balanced DietA diet rich in whole foods, omega-3 fats, and anti-oxidants can increase brain health.Appropriate SleepPrioritizing sleep brings back energy and enhances cognitive functioning.Structured RoutineEstablishing an everyday schedule can decrease mayhem and boost time management abilities.4. Self-Help Strategies
Grownups with ADD can also use self-help strategies to manage their symptoms efficiently. Here are some useful methods:
